Node.js developers often struggle with async errors, memory leaks, and complex debugging. This session demonstrates how AI-powered tools can identify, diagnose, and fix these issues in real time. Through a live coding demo, I will showcase AI-assisted bug resolution, performance optimization, and best practices

About Author
Dinesh Besiahgari is a Front-End Engineer II at Amazon Web Services (AWS), where he leads large-scale projects that power AWS's global web presence. With expertise in cloud technologies, AI-driven solutions, and FullStack engineering, he has played a key role in optimizing web performance, building dynamic content platforms, and driving innovation in AWS's digital ecosystem.
Beyond his technical contributions, Dinesh is a passionate advocate for diversity, mentorship, and community engagement, actively contributing to leadership programs, technical mentorship, and AI research initiatives. He holds multiple patents in AI and cybersecurity and has authored several IEEE and Springer research publications. Recognized with global awards for his contributions to technology and innovation, he is also a judge for major industry hackathons and awards.
